Greetings! I once had a teacher whose mantra was to “Make a friend of change,” which I think applies as much to life as it does to the ever-evolving world of biopharma manufacturing. In this week’s editorial focus, we’re exploring this idea of change as it relates to adopting new technologies.

 

In this recent conversation with Syed Abbas Yar-Khan, a group vice president at Eli Lilly, he explains Lilly’s approach to standardized facility design that leaves room for new technology adoption. “Standardization and innovation are not mutually exclusive, but you have to be deliberate about where you allow each to operate,” he says. “Our standard design is a floor, not a ceiling.”
